Question
Which of the following statements best describes the facial vein?
a.) it is more tortuous than the facial artery
it usually empties into the external jugular vein
it is formed by the union of the supraorbital and supratrochlear veins
it lies anterior to the facial artery as it passes through the face
e.) it is located within the substance of the parotid gland
a.) it is more tortuous than the facial artery
b.)it usually empties into the external jugular vein
c.)it is formed by the union of the supraorbital and supratrochlear veins
d.)it lies anterior to the facial artery as it passes through the face
e.) it is located within the substance of the parotid gland
Explanation / Answer
Answer will be option C that is it is formed by the union of the supraorbital and supratrochlear veins. Facial vein is direct continuation of the angular vein which is formed by the union of the supraorbital and supratrochlear veins. Facial vein is present posterior to the facial artery and less tortuous than facial artery. It directly drains the blood into into internal jugular vein not in the external jugular vein. Facial vein is submandibular structure and present behind the submandibular gland. Facial artery passes through the substances of the parotid gland.
